   *            The Document to be converted
   * @return The String representation of the Document
   */
  public static String convertDocumentToString(final Document doc)
  {
    final DOMImplementationLS domImplementation = (DOMImplementationLS) doc.getImplementation();
    final LSSerializer lsSerializer = domImplementation.createLSSerializer();
    // lsSerializer.getDomConfig().setParameter("format-pretty-print",
    // Boolean.TRUE);
    final String xml = lsSerializer.writeToString(doc);

    return xml;

    public static InputStream getInputStream(Document doc) throws Exception {
        DOMImplementationLS impl = null;
        DOMImplementation docImpl = doc.getImplementation();
        // Try to get the DOMImplementation from doc first before
        // defaulting to the sun implementation.
        if (docImpl != null && docImpl.hasFeature("LS", "3.0")) {
            impl = (DOMImplementationLS)docImpl.getFeature("LS", "3.0");
        } else {
            DOMImplementationRegistry registry = DOMImplementationRegistry.newInstance();
            impl = (DOMImplementationLS)registry.getDOMImplementation("LS");
            if (impl == null) {
                System.setProperty(DOMImplementationRegistry.PROPERTY,
                                   "com.sun.org.apache.xerces.internal.dom.DOMImplementationSourceImpl");
                registry = DOMImplementationRegistry.newInstance();
                impl = (DOMImplementationLS)registry.getDOMImplementation("LS");
            }
        }
        LSOutput output = impl.createLSOutput();
        ByteArrayOutputStream byteArrayOutputStream = new ByteArrayOutputStream();
        output.setByteStream(byteArrayOutputStream);
        LSSerializer writer = impl.createLSSerializer();
        writer.write(doc, output);
        byte[] buf = byteArrayOutputStream.toByteArray();
        return new ByteArrayInputStream(buf);
    }
